Sports Cars:
* Mazda Cosmo Sport (1967-1972): This was Mazda's first sports car and a pioneer in the use of the rotary engine. It was rear-wheel drive.
* Mazda RX-7 (1978-2002): A popular and iconic sports car, the RX-7 across all its generations was rear-wheel drive.
* Mazda RX-8 (2003-2012): This sports coupe was also rear-wheel drive.
* Mazda MX-5 Miata (1989-Present): A global roadster sensation, the Miata has been rear-wheel drive for its entire production run.
